punch-drunk

[puhnch-druhngk] /ˈpʌntʃˌdrʌŋk/
adjective
1.
(especially of a boxer) having cerebral concussion caused by repeated blows to the head and consequently exhibiting unsteadiness of gait, hand tremors, slow muscular movement, hesitant speech, and dulled mentality.
2.
Informal. befuddled; dazed.
Origin
1915-20, Americanism
